Understanding Beef Tongue Prices and Their Fluctuations in the Market

Beef tongue, also known as ox tongue or cow tongue, can be a delicacy for some, while others might get grossed out by the idea of consuming it. However, if you are planning to buy a beef tongue, it’s essential to understand its pricing and market fluctuations.

Since beef tongue is not a commonly consumed cut, its prices tend to fluctuate depending on the market demand and availability. In general, you can expect to pay around $3 to $7 per pound of beef tongue, depending on various factors like the cut, the store’s location, and the season. Additionally, the price may vary in different regions of the country, and buying beef tongue from a butcher may be more expensive than purchasing it from a grocery store. Therefore, researching and comparing prices can help you get the best deal for your money.

What Factors Affect the Cost of Beef Tongue?

The cost of beef tongue can vary depending on several factors. One of the main factors is the region in which you are located. In some areas, beef tongue may be considered a delicacy and therefore cost more than in areas where it is not as popular. Additionally, the cost of beef tongue can also be influenced by the availability of the product. If there is a high demand for beef tongue, the price may increase.

Another factor that affects the cost of beef tongue is the size or weight of the tongue. Larger tongues will typically cost more than smaller ones. The age of the animal it was sourced from can also impact the price. Older animals may have tougher tongues, which may be less desirable and result in a lower price. Lastly, the way in which the tongue is prepared can also affect the cost. If it is already cooked or seasoned, it may have a higher price tag than raw or unseasoned beef tongue.

The Value of Beef Tongue: Examining the Nutritional Benefits and Culinary Potential

Beef tongue may not be the most popular cut of meat, but it is highly valued by food enthusiasts and chefs for its nutritional benefits and culinary potential. From a nutritional standpoint, beef tongue is an excellent source of protein, iron, and other essential minerals and vitamins. It is also a good source of collagen, which is essential for healthy skin, bones, and joints.

From a culinary perspective, beef tongue is a versatile ingredient that can be used in a variety of dishes. It is often prepared by braising or boiling, which results in a tender and flavorful meat that can be used in tacos, sandwiches, stews, and salads. In addition, the texture and flavor of beef tongue make it an excellent ingredient for creating dishes that require a unique and delicious twist. Overall, beef tongue may not be the most conventional choice of meat, but it certainly has its worth in the culinary industry.
